Quantum Heaviside Eigen Solver

Abstract

Solving Hamiltonian matrix is a central task in quantum many-body physics and quantum chemistry. Here we propose a novel quantum algorithm named as a quantum Heaviside eigen solver to calculate both the eigen values and eigen states of the general Hamiltonian for quantum computers. A quantum judge is suggested to determine whether all the eigen values of a given Hamiltonian is larger than a certain threshold, and the lowest eigen value with an error smaller than can be obtained by dichotomy in O( 1 ) iterations of shifting Hamiltonian and performing quantum judge. A quantum selector is proposed to calculate the corresponding eigen states. Both quantum judge and quantum selector achieve quadratic speedup from amplitude amplification over classical diagonalization methods. The present algorithm is a universal quantum eigen solver for Hamiltonian in quantum many-body systems and quantum chemistry. We test this algorithm on the quantum simulator for a physical model to show its good feasibility.

0

Turn this paper into a lesson

ArcXiv compiles a structured reading guide from this paper's metadata: plain-English importance, contributions, prerequisite concepts, which sections to read first, flashcards, and a quiz. Grounded in the abstract, never invented.

Discussion (0)

Sign in to join the discussion.

Loading comments…